Lakefront Property in Noble County, Indiana

Noble County is in East Indiana. Of the 92 counties in the Crossroads of America, Noble County is 32nd in terms of its size (417 square miles). Recent listings of lakefront property for sale in Indiana's Noble County totals about 1,000 acres and a combined market value of about $7 million. The most common type of land for sale by combined acreage in Noble County is house. The average price of lakefront land for sale in Noble County was $406,776. For fishermen, common species to fish in Noble County include catfish, bluegill, bass, sunfish and pike. Game species to hunt along the riverbanks, waterways and lakeshores of waterfront for sale in Noble County, Indiana, number turkey, whitetail deer, deer, ducks and geese.
